Web9 jul. 2024 · Her family spent $60 total on cloth diapers and inserts she says, plus an extra $15 to $20 a month on laundry detergent, water and electricity. Cloth diapering isn’t for everyone, Miller tells me, but it doesn’t have to be an all-or-nothing thing. “Disposables … provided us some time and flexibility when we needed it,” Miller says.
